W. Jefferson is mostly fun flowy slightly technical singeltrack all the way down to the campgrounds but there are 2 creek crossings that are typically walked.

Just before you top out at Georgia Pass, stop, regroup, refuel, laugh with friends and enjoy the scenery. For a better way back down go right on W. Jefferson trail instead of going back down the way you came.

You can still ride east on the Colorado Trail from Kenosha Pass for about 6.5 miles before it's foot traffic only. A challenging out and back ride with gobs of climbs both ways.
